Single crystal growth and observation of the de Haas-van Alphen effect in ThIn$$_3$$

Matsuda, Tatsuma; Haga, Yoshinori   ; Shishido, Hiroaki*; Ikeda, Shugo; Harima, Hisatomo*; Settai, Rikio*; Onuki, Yoshichika

We have succeeded in growing a high-quality single crystal of ThIn$$_3$$ with the cubic structure by the In-flux method and measured the de Haas-van Alphen (dHvA) effect. Several dHvA branches were observed, ranging from 9.0 $$times$$ 10$$^6$$ to 9.37 $$times$$ 10$$^8$$ Oe. The experimental results are compared to the dHvA results of CeIn$$_3$$ under pressure of 2.7 GPa, together with the results of energy band calculations.
